WebSep 21, 2024 · If ever you've looked at the spider exhibits in the zoo or someone who has pet spiders, you can usually see something absorbent in a small hamster bowl of water. This is so the spider inside can have a drink. If they're thirsty they'll head towards anywhere with high humidity, like the bathroom, and get into trouble. WebAnswer (1 of 5): How and why do spiders get into my bathtub? Could they be coming in through the drain or is that even possible? Most spiders in a bathtub likely simply wandered in or rappelled on a silken line. Once in the tub, they may be entrapped there because the porcelain sides may be too ... In the U.S., they are … is molas webcamWebAccording to the British Arachnological Society, spiders can easily get trapped in sinks and bathtubs. They are thirsty and attracted to the water, so they go down into the sink or tub to get a drink. Once down there, these spiders become trapped.
